Just curious as to his other teams. Sort of in the same boat I am. Why did he choose to continue supporting the Cowboys but jump from the Mavericks to the Suns, if he ever was a Mavs fan?

I am a Lakers fan, always will be. They were the first team I ever followed, growing up in Van Nuys/Reseda, CA. When I moved to Arizona, I was a Lakers/Dodgers/Rams fan. I was never interested in hockey, so I wasn't a Kings fan at all.

When I came here there was only one team in town, the Suns. Being more into the NBA than I really was into MLB or the NFL at that time, I chose to remain a Lakers fan rather than make the switch to the Suns (BTW: My entire family on both sides are all lifelong Suns fans). Part of the reason I likely remained a Lakers fan was because all of my family, and heck, practically people off the street, constantly saying stuff like "Of course, now that you live here, you'll be a Suns fan, right?"

I have zero problem with anyone keeping their loyalty to a non-local team, as long as they don't come at me with the split-loyalty crap. Choose one team per sport and support it 100%.

So I was able to go on for a long time as a Lakers/Dodgers/Rams fan living in AZ. Besides going to NBA games at the Coliseum (especially the Lakers games)...ASU basketball and football, as well as the Phoenix Giants/Firebirds, was about all there was to follow.

When we got the NFL, I became a diehard Cards fan, and have only missed two home games. I even saw the Green Bay/Denver preseason game played at SDS just before the Cards came here. I've been a Cards fan from the groung up in AZ. I think that's why a lot of the diehards are so passionate. We've been along for the entire AZ ride.

That's also the same emotion involved in becoming a Coyotes fan and then a D-backs fan. Being able to jump in feet first when the team officially "begins in AZ."

I still have great collectibles and memories from when I supported the Dodgers and Rams, but they are no longer my teams.
